Here's a rare spaceship shaped unipart porcelain insulator from Germany. Insulator was installed onto poles via iron clamp with threaded pin with additional attachment to its base with a round porcelain pin with a square pinhole that apparently broke off at the base [id=404018903]. This example is shown in a circa 1930 German electrical supply catalog. Measures 5 inches wide on the biggest shell by 4 3/4 inches tall. Apart from the pinhole, no chips or cracks. Covered with original soot that was partially washed off in one area- may find factory marking once it's cleaned. These were also made in Poland with a slight variation to the base.
